EP156 - Trans Intimacy: The Private Parts
This week, on an absolute unit of an episode, hosts Ashleigh and Flint talk about: Good news from the Colorado supreme court! The guidance released by the EHRC is discussed in brief, with more to come next week. Wes Streeting is no longer Health Secretary! What does this mean for trans healthcare? Spoiler alert: Probably not much. The BMA's long-awaited response to the Cass review. Our usual segments Action Alley and Trans Joy. Finally, an extensive interview with US author Riki Wilchins about her life, her research and her upcoming new book, Let's (Not) Talk About (Transgender) Sex: The Erotic Erasure of Trans Desire & Sexuality, which will be released on Thursday May 28th.
